Obverse description Left-facing draped bust of Benito Juárez with short truncation and closed lapels occupying the central field. The peripheral legend reads ESTADO L. Y S. DE OAXACA, denoting the Free and Sovereign State of Oaxaca, with the date 1915 flanked by five-pointed stars positioned below the bust. A toothed or corded border frames the entire design.
Obverse script Latin
Obverse lettering ESTADO L. Y S. DE OAXACA *1915*
(Translation: Free and sovereign state of Oaxaca.)
